ConfigureRF(string, double, double, double)
- Updated2025-04-08
- 1 minute(s) read
Configures the RF properties of the signal by specifying the selector string.
Syntax
Namespace: NationalInstruments.RFmx.DemodMX
public int ConfigureRF(string selectorString, double centerFrequency, double referenceLevel, double externalAttenuation)
Remarks
This method maps to the RFmxDemod_CfgRF() function in C.
Parameters
Name |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
selectorString | string | Pass an empty string. The signal name passed when creating the signal configuration is used. |
centerFrequency | double | Specifies the carrier frequency, in hertz (Hz), of the RF signal that needs to be acquired. The signal analyzer tunes to this frequency. |
referenceLevel | double | Specifies the reference level which represents the maximum expected power of the RF input signal. This value is expressed in dBm for RF devices and Vpk-pk for baseband devices. |
externalAttenuation | double | Specifies the attenuation, in dB, of a switch (or cable) connected to the RF IN connector of the signal analyzer. For more information about attenuation, refer to the Attenuation and Signal Levels topic for your device in the NI RF Vector Signal Analyzers Help. |
Returns
Returns the status code of this method. The status code either indicates success or describes a warning condition.
